    Getting There

    Walking

    If you are in Indiranagar, the best way to reach Sri Krishna Temple is by walking. Start at Indiranagar Metro Station and head south on 100 Feet Road. After about 600 meters, turn left onto 1st Stage, Defence Colony. Continue walking for approximately 300 meters, and you will find the temple located at the address XJHW+HC5, First Stage, Defence Colony.

    Public Transport

    To reach the Sri Krishna Temple via public transport, catch a bus from any nearby bus stop in Indiranagar. Look for buses heading towards Defence Colony or the general area around 100 Feet Road. The fare is typically around ₹10-₹20. Get off at the Defence Colony bus stop and walk approximately 200 meters to reach the temple located on First Stage, Defence Colony.

    Auto-Rickshaw

    You can also opt for an auto-rickshaw from anywhere in Indiranagar. Simply tell the driver 'Sri Krishna Temple, Defence Colony'. The ride should cost you around ₹30-₹50, depending on your starting point and traffic conditions. The driver will drop you off very close to the temple entrance. As of August 1st, 2025, the minimum auto rickshaw fare is ₹36 for the first 2 kilometers, and ₹18 for every kilometer thereafter.

    Discover more about Sri Krishna Temple

    Nestled in the heart of Indiranagar, Bengaluru, the Sri Krishna Temple is a spiritual haven dedicated to Lord Krishna. This temple is known for its serene ambiance, stunning architecture, and vibrant religious practices, providing a peaceful retreat for devotees and visitors alike The temple's design is a blend of traditional and contemporary styles, featuring intricate carvings and colorful murals depicting stories from Hindu mythology. The atmosphere is deeply spiritual, inviting visitors to reflect and connect with the divine. The temple is managed by the Chinmaya Mission, which promotes the teachings of Vedanta and offers various spiritual and cultural activities. These include discourses, yoga sessions, and community service, enhancing the temple's role as a center for learning and spiritual growth. Visitors can participate in daily prayers and ceremonies, experiencing the rich traditions of Hinduism. The temple is particularly lively during festivals such as Janmashtami, celebrating Lord Krishna's birth, with special programs and cultural performances that attract large crowds. The temple's convenient location in Indiranagar makes it easily accessible, drawing a diverse group of worshippers and tourists seeking spiritual solace.
